Resumo:The objective of this work was to evaluate the weight loss and firmness of the different avocado types, 'Hass' and 'Fuerte', submitted to the application of active modified atmosphere and refrigerated storage. To get a homogenized lot, the fruits with no injuries were selected and then washed water and detergent in order to remove crop residues and microorganisms adhered to the surface. The avocado fruits were cleaned with sodium hypochlorite 1% solution for about 20 minutes before assembling the experiment. The two varieties of fruits were packed in polyethylene + nylon packing that were injected with mixture of gases constituting the treatments: I - the environment gas mixture (Iambiente (21,0 kPa de O2+0,03 kPa de CO2); II - 4,0 kPa de O2+5,0kPa de CO2 ; III - 4,0 kPa de O2+6,0 kPa de CO2 ; IV - 4,0 kPa de O2+7,0 kPa de CO2 e V - 4,0 kPa de O2+8,0 kPa de CO2. The fruits were stored in cold chamber at a temperature of 10±1°C and relative humidity of 90±5% and evaluated as the weigth loss and firmess for 35 days, with analyses performed every 5 days. For 'Hass' avocado until the 25th storage day, the treatments IV and V provided the lowest weight loss of approximately 0.4%. For 'Fuerte' avocado, treatment IV also resulted in the lowest percentage of weight loss ( approximately 0.25%) until the 30th storage day. There was no significant difference in the values of firmness between the fruits of avocado 'Hass', and the fruits of avocado 'Fuerte' when considering the interection with days. The avocado 'Fuerte' showed a significant decreaseof firmness already on the 5th day of storage that remained constant until the end of the period.The modified atmosphere associated with the refrigerated storage was effective in the conservation of the 'Hass' and 'Fuerte' avocado fruits, resulting in low percentage of weight loss and maintenance of the firmness values.
